The next morning there were two classes: Charms and Defense Against the Dark Arts. Professor Flitwick taught the Freezing Charm. Although the spell is called "freezing," it doesn't actually have any "ice" effect. Its effect is to freeze the target and stop their movement, even if the target is flying in the air.
It's a very effective control spell; its effectiveness depends on the amount of magic and the size of the target. An ordinary novice wizard casting the Freeze Charm on Professor Flitwick might have no effect whatsoever. However, against creatures like Bowtruckles and Nifflers, the effect is very noticeable.
In class, Professor Flitwick gave each of the young wizards a beetle and asked them to try to freeze the darting little creatures. This was clearly not an easy task; the scene from last semester's Transfiguration spell was repeating itself—the wands were waving wildly, but the wizards just couldn't hit these nimble beetles and might accidentally injure someone else.
Michael's freezing spell hit the unlucky Morty, but Professor Flitwick saved Morty with a counter-spell.
Ike was ignored; Professor Flitwick didn't give him any beetles, nor did he call on him to answer questions when he first explained the spells.
Perhaps Dumbledore revealed something to the professors; after all, there are some spells, and Ike's level is already comparable to the professors'.
The freezing spell wasn't complicated, and by the end of get out of class, everyone had basically frozen the beetles in place. Ike put away "Ancient Rune Analysis" and headed straight for the Defense Against the Dark Arts classroom with the other eagles.
Lockhart was incredibly attractive to the witches; almost the entire year's witches were his admirers. In contrast, the wizards were not so friendly towards him.
Besides Lockhart attracting too much attention from witches, his level of defense against the dark magic was also unconvincing.
In yesterday's Defense Against the Dark Arts class for senior students, Lockhart started the class by having the students fill out a test, which contained questions such as Lockhart's favorite color and Lockhart's ideals, more like a fan questionnaire.
The subsequent lessons also focused on the material from the book, interspersed with plenty of self-praise. It must be said, however, that Lockhart's storytelling skills were remarkable, captivating the witches even more. And the wizards, without any idol-like fascination, discovered that his skill level was quite similar to that of the previous Defense Against the Dark Arts professors.
A half-full bottle makes a lot of noise.
Last night in the common room, Roger and his senior male wizards launched the first attack on Penelope and her female wizards. Roger made it clear that Lockhart was a glamorous fraud who was good for nothing except for showing off his shiny white teeth.
Penelope also stated that Roger was simply jealous because Lockhart was more handsome and talented, not only a bestselling author but also a recipient of the Order of Merlin, Third Class—qualities that Roger could likely never achieve in his lifetime.
Roger was infuriated by Penelope. He carefully analyzed Lockhart's lecture and concluded that the entire lesson consisted of nothing but self-praise and reading from his own book—in that respect, he was no different from Quirrell last year.
Then, Roger was defeated by Penelope.
"Professor Lockhart is much more handsome! How can Quirrell compare to him!"
Ike naturally didn't witness this exciting duel, but according to Stewart, Penelope's words almost made Roger vomit blood. Roger's face turned black, and after stammering for a long time, he shouted and went back to his dormitory.
"Ike, do you think Penelope is right or Roger is right?" Terry asked, sitting in the Defense Against the Dark Arts classroom. "I really wish we had a reliable Defense Against the Dark Arts professor. I heard that the previous five or six professors didn't have any real skills, and one of them was even an alcoholic who got drunk and was strangled to death by the Devil's Web."
"I don't know." Ike shook his head. "But I think he's at least a bit more reliable than Quirrell. At least some of the content in his book is quite insightful."
"Aren't those just novels?" Stuart leaned closer, looking at Ike with a puzzled expression.
"There is a very interesting description in 'Breaking Up with the Female Ghost': ...Under the moonlight, she sang softly, a tune I had never heard before, like an aria, and I even saw a trace of emotion and longing on her face..."
"...I listened quietly, feeling as if I were enveloped in soft velvet, a feeling of complete comfort..."
"...Unfortunately, a cloud soon obscured the moonlight, and she returned to her dazed state..."
Stuart looked completely bewildered and asked in astonishment, "You actually memorized it? Good heavens!"
"Don't you think this part is interesting?" Ike countered. "Female ghosts are different from phantoms. They don't have the ability to communicate with the outside world like phantoms, nor do they have memories of their past lives. Most of the time, female ghosts are dazed and will emit ear-piercing screams that make people faint without any pattern."
"But this book actually describes female ghosts as having expressions and being able to sing beautiful melodies!" Ekden paused, the look in his eyes sending chills down Stuart's spine. "Do you know what that means? It means our current understanding of female ghosts might be wrong! They might regain some memories from their past lives under certain conditions, and might even become ghosts!"
"Maybe it's made up," Terry said.
"It's possible, but it might also be true." Ike's eyes were burning. "There are many similar stories in his books. Some, like the one about the female ghost, seem unbelievable, but some are true. For example, the story about the werewolf's transformation in 'Wandering with the Werewolf,' where the werewolf retains basic concepts of good and evil even after transforming. That's true."
"Of course, I'm more interested in some of the spells in it, such as the spell used to exorcise the ghost Wanlun at the end of 'Breaking Up with the Ghost,' which might be a new spell!"
"A new spell? Invented by Lockhart?" Stuart was quite surprised.
"Very likely." Ike nodded seriously. "Of course, this is just my guess. I'll ask him later if I have the chance."
"Okay, I hope you succeed." Stuart and Terry felt that Ike had changed. He was no longer the smart and wise Ravenclaw wizard they remembered, and like Penelope and the others, he had been brainwashed by Lockhart.
However, there was nothing they could do about it. A year of contact had made Stuart and the others very clear about what kind of person Ike was; once he made a decision, it was basically unwavering.
"May Merlin bless you! May Ike see Lockhart's true colors soon!" Roger's faithful follower, Stewart, prayed silently.
Based on last year's experience, once Ike gets serious about something, it often becomes very troublesome and can even disrupt his and Terry's peaceful daily life.
"We are wise Ravenclaws, not those reckless lions!"
